EHarmony shacks up which have Redis NoSQL database for very hot sites

The new Redis trick-really worth shop finds include in a network to match do-end up being intimate lovers on dating website eHarmony, and that makes use of different NoSQL databases to make love mouse click on the web.

While it’s perhaps not disappearing, the latest stalwart relational databases government experience delivering a subsidiary role in some instances this kind of key web software just like the class administration, testimonial motors and trend matching, and is also are supplanted by the development like the Redis NoSQL databases.

An excellent relational databases, such as Oracle, MySQL otherwise SQL Machine, continues to be often the system out-of listing. You to definitely persistent shop ‘s the cooler data about equation. The latest hot data driving quick on the internet surgery is becoming commonly kept into the a low-relational form.

Among database seeking pick-up more of instance https://gorgeousbrides.net/pt/blog/mulheres-procurando-homens-mais-velhos/ net tasks are the fresh new into the-memory Redis NoSQL database, a key-worth shop you to definitely on line matchmaker eHarmony Inc. is using as an element of its try to rapidly connect some one finding like.

The newest eHarmony relationship system enforce statistics inside close alive to quickly couples a candidate which have a just-situation potential mate. Quickly offering up compatible fits phone calls, partly, to have reasonable-latency searches regarding identification trait analysis.

On the part of the eHarmony program one handles real-date matching out-of representative profiles, a button-worthy of shop like the Redis NoSQL database produced experts, considering Vijaykumar Vangapandu, a credit card applicatoin architect during the Los angeles-mainly based eHarmony. It was particularly useful in conference requirements to read through analysis easily .

Whenever account data was comprehend on Oracle RDBMS when you look at the earlier versions of your relationships program, entertaining slowdown was a downside.

Vangapandu said the latest NoSQL journey been a few years ago that have Voldemort, an open resource distributed databases endeavor revealed because of the LinkedIn and determined by the a papers written for the Auction web sites Dynamo. Into the an appointment the guy contributed the 2009 seasons on RedisConf18 feel when you look at the San francisco, Vangapandu said that the web based matchmaking solution recently shifted the efforts on Redis discover origin database, earliest to own authentication functions after which having coordinating and you will being compatible badging attributes.

Vangapandu highlighted that eHarmony system now uses several database, such as the MongoDB file database, that will help to run brand new chatting program to possess profiles of the business’s services. Vangapandu and his awesome associates revealed one expertise in a consultation at the this new MongoDB Community 2017 associate appointment stored during the Chi town in .

As for scorching investigation, Vangapandu echoes an adage commonly heard among builders and you will architects inside the past several years: Deploy databases which can be fit for purpose.

“It isn’t only Redis — we have fun with other trick-worth places, also,” the guy said. “As a loan application designer, it’s my jobs for the best product towards the disease.”

The new Redis NoSQL database helps specific studies structures that may quickly discover active study, Vangapandu told you. Like structures — including digital safe chain, directories, set and you can hashes — convenience good programmer’s task giving a high rate out-of abstraction to deal with research throughout the innovation.

EHarmony shacks up which have Redis NoSQL database for scorching stores

Vangapandu told you eHarmony’s Redis experience first started from inside the 2015 on the discover provider sort of the newest Redis NoSQL database. Since then, the organization enjoys moved specific functions so you can Redis Labs’ industrial Redis Firm software for the help getting multimaster replication. That feature became important since data store clusters increased, Vangapandu added.

For the a job interview, Manish Gupta, master business administrator on Redis Laboratories, said the guy also sees some section off databases have fun with collectively hot and you will cooler contours, which have relational SQL databases running back-avoid cold storage and you can side-end NoSQL being used getting hot shop whenever actual-day abilities will become necessary. The guy indexed Geolocation, scam identification and you can credit history certainly software wherein Redis Agency is being utilized.

Nevertheless, very hot storage is not the means to fix all the thoughts quandaries, particularly because of the pricing drawbacks you to definitely within the-recollections databases including Redis normally happen when it comes to semiconductor memory. Instance can cost you was required to lose in advance of certain teams you’ll daily rely into the such as NoSQL database towards the a bigger level having sort of programs.

“Which have [Redis Organization] thumb shop, we could remain sizzling hot research into the memory, however, flow some cool investigation so you’re able to a flash push,” the guy told you.

Redis play with have seen an uptick in recent times, though it nonetheless lags behind MongoDB in the DB-Motors website’s scores of the most extremely prominent databases . Because of the one to level, non-relational databases in the top 10 as of , was indeed MongoDB, Redis and you will Cassandra, and Elasticsearch full-text look and analytics motor.

“I once had just one databases — Oracle. Today, i have way too many NoSQL locations,” Vangapandu said. “I explore Redis because of it, MongoDB for this, HBase for another solution. We’re completely polyglot.”